Best Quotes about Age and aging

1.
The mind that is wise mourns less for what age takes away; than what it leaves behind.
Wordsworth, William

2.
In the name of Hippocrates, doctors have invented the most exquisite form of torture ever known to man: survival.
Bunuel, Luis

3.
Middle age is youth without levity, and age without decay.
Defoe, Daniel

4.
Old age is ready to undertake tasks that youth shirked because they would take too long.
Maugham, W. Somerset

5.
You are young at any age if you are planning for tomorrow.

6.
Someday you will read in the papers that Moody is dead. Don't you believe a word of it. At that moment I shall be more alive than I am now. I was born of the flesh in 1837, I was born of the spirit in 1855. That which is born of the flesh may die. That which is born of the Spirit shall live forever.
Moody, Dwight L.

7.
Be wise with speed; a fool at forty is a fool indeed.
Young, Edward

8.
How beautifully leaves grow old. How full of light and color are their last days.
Burroughs, John

9.
The great secret that all old people share is that you really haven't changed in seventy or eighty years. Your body changes, but you don't change at all. And that, of course, causes great confusion.
Lessing, Doris

10.
Like spring, but it is too young. I like summer, but it is too proud. So I like best of all autumn, because its tone is mellower, its colors are richer, and it is tinged with a little sorrow. Its golden richness speaks not of the innocence of spring, nor the power of summer, but of the mellowness and kindly wisdom of approaching age. It knows the limitations of life and its content.
Lin Yu-tang

11.
Every time I think that I'm getting old, and gradually going to the grave, something else happens.
Carter, Lillian

12.
To be seventy years old is like climbing the Alps. You reach a snow-crowned summit, and see behind you the deep valley stretching miles and miles away, and before you other summits higher and whiter, which you may have strength to climb, or may not. Then you sit down and meditate and wonder which it will be.
Longfellow, Henry Wadsworth

13.
Nobody grows old merely by living a number of years. We grow old by deserting our ideals.
Ullman, Samuel

14.
One of those men who reach such an acute limited excellence at twenty-one that everything afterward savors of anti-climax.

15.
People between twenty and forty are not sympathetic. The child has the capacity to do but it can't know. It only knows when it is no longer able to do --after forty. Between twenty and forty the will of the child to do gets stronger, more dangerous, but it has not begun to learn to know yet. Since his capacity to do is forced into channels of evil through environment and pressures, man is strong before he is moral. The world's anguish is caused by people between twenty and forty.
Faulkner, William

16.
I have found it to be true that the older I've become the better my life has become.
Limbaugh, Rush

17.
When grace is joined with wrinkles, it is adorable. There is an unspeakable dawn in happy old age.
Hugo, Victor

18.
I guess I don't so much mind being old, as I mind being fat and old.
Gabriel, Peter

19.
How incessant and great are the ills with which a prolonged old age is replete.
Juvenal, (Decimus Junius Juvenalis)

20.
You end up as you deserve. In old age you must put up with the face, the friends, the health, and the children you have earned.
Weldon, Fay

21.
The secret to staying young is to live honestly, eat slowly, and lie about your age.
Ball, Lucille

22.
Minds ripen at very different ages.
Montagu, Elizabeth

23.
You can judge your age by the amount of pain you feel when you come in contact with a new idea.
Nuveen, John

24.
Old men should have more care to end life well than to live long.
Brown, Captain J.

25.
With mirth and laughter let old wrinkles come. [Merchant Of Venice]
Shakespeare, William

26.
There is a fountain of youth: it is your mind, your talents, the creativity you bring to your life and the lives of the people you love. When you learn to tap into this source, you will truly have defeated age.
Loren, Sophia

27.
Old age has deformities enough of its own. It should never add to them the deformity of vice.
Cato The Elder

28.
Thirty -- the promise of a decade of loneliness, a thinning list of single men to know, a thinning brief-case of enthusiasm, thinning hair.

29.
To me -- old age is always ten years older than I am.
Buruch, Andre B.

30.
At 46 one must be a miser; only have time for essentials.
Woolf, Virginia

31.
Time and trouble will tame an advanced young woman, but an advanced old woman is uncontrollable by any earthly force.
Sayers, Dorothy L.

32.
That old man dies prematurely whose memory records no benefits conferred. They only have lived long who have lived virtuously.
Sheridan, Richard Brinsley

33.
Getting old is a fascination thing. The older you get, the older you want to get.
Richards, Keith

34.
To think, when one is no longer young, when one is not yet old, that one is no longer young, that one is not yet old, that is perhaps something.
Beckett, Samuel

35.
The excess of our youth are checks written against our age and they are payable with interest thirty years later.
Colton, Charles Caleb

36.
None are so old as those who have outlived enthusiasm
Thoreau, Henry David

37.
It is not all bad, this getting old, ripening. After the fruit has got its growth it should juice up and mellow. God forbid I should live long enough to ferment and rot and fall to the ground in a squash.
Carr, Emily

38.
We are happier in many ways when we are old than when we were young. The young sow wild oats. The old grow sage.
Churchill, Winston

39.
If you associate enough with older people who do enjoy their lives, who are not stored away in any golden ghettos, you will gain a sense of continuity and of the possibility for a full life.
Mead, Margaret

40.
To resist the frigidity of old age, one must combine the body, the mind, and the heart. And to keep these in parallel vigor one must exercise, study, and love.
Bonstettin

41.
Life begins at 40 -- but so do fallen arches, rheumatism, faulty eyesight, and the tendency to tell a story to the same person, three or four times.
Feather, William

42.
Old age isn't so bad when you consider the alternatives.
Chevalier, Maurice

43.
When the aerials are down, and your spirit is covered with snows of cynicism and the ice of pessimism, then you are grown old, even at twenty, but as long as your aerials are up, to catch the waves of optimism, there is hope you may die young at eighty.
Ullman, Samuel

44.
Getting older is no problem. You just have to live long enough.
Marx, Groucho

45.
Old age is the verdict of life.
Barr, Amelia E.

46.
Youth is the period in which a man can be hopeless. The end of every episode is the end of the world. But the power of hoping through everything, the knowledge that the soul survives its adventures, that great inspiration comes to the middle-aged.
Chesterton, Gilbert K.

47.
The years between fifty and seventy are the hardest. You are always being asked to do things, and yet you are not decrepit enough to turn them down.
Eliot, T. S.

48.
Old age is far more than white hair, wrinkles, the feeling that it is too late and the game finished, that the stage belongs to the rising generations. The true evil is not the weakening of the body, but the indifference of the soul.
Maurois, Andre

49.
The woman who tells her age is either too young to have anything to lose or too old to have anything to gain.
Proverb, Chinese

50.
You're only young once, but you can be immature forever.
Greier, John
